1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What happens to salt when it is added to water?
Back
The salt dissolves in water, forming a solution.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What tool is necessary for evaporation to separate a solution?
Back
A heat source or a heat source like a stove or hot plate is necessary for evaporation.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which statement about solutions is NOT true?
Back
When salt is dissolved in water, parts of the solution taste saltier than others.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the substance being dissolved in a solution called?
Back
The substance being dissolved is called the solute.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which of the following is an example of a solution?
Back
Sugar dissolved in water is an example of a solution.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a solution?
Back
A solution is a homogeneous mixture of two or more substances.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the difference between a solute and a solvent?
Back
The solute is the substance that is dissolved, while the solvent is the substance that does the dissolving.
